Pataya Beach Thailand, The Most Enchanting Beach Resorts In The World

Pattaya is one of the most enchanting beach resorts in the world, located along a spectacular bay on the Gulf of Thailand’s east coast, about 150 kilometers south-east of Bangkok, in Thailand. St. Lucia Caribbean, Weddings, Honeymoons, Anniversaries,and Romance Vacations

St. Lucia Located in the eastern Caribbean Sea, the 27-mile-long, 14-mile-wide tropical paradise of St. Lucia is one of the Windward Islands and its picturesque pink-sand beaches, turquoise waters and jutting mountains have made it hugely popular as a honeymoon spot.
